1. Guided Tour of the Historical Area of the Complex
A guided tour of a section of the Minsk Fortified Region, including visits to two Soviet pillboxes built in 1932 and the trenches. You will also see a section of the border’s military engineering defences, armoured cupolas and selected military vehicles.
Tour duration: 60 minutes.
